Wet-Etch Figuring Optical Figuring by Controlled Application of Liquid Etchant
WET-ETCH FIGURING (WEF) is an automated method of precisely figuring optical materials by the controlled application of aqueous etchant solution. This technology uses surface-tension-gradient-driven flow to confine and stabilize a wetted zone of an etchant solution or other aqueous processing fluid on the surface of an object. This wetted zone can be translated on the surface in a computer-controlled fashion for precise spatial control of the surface reactions occurring (e.g. chemical etching). WEF is particularly suitable for figuring very thin optical materials because it applies no thermal or mechanical stress to the material. Also, because the process is stress-free the workpiece can be monitored during figuring using interferometric metrology, and the measurements obtained can be used to control the figuring process in real-time--something that cannot be done with traditional figuring methods.

Aerosol Chemical Characteristion on Board the Doe g1 Aircraft Using a Particle Into Liquid Sampler During the Texaqs 2000 Experiment.
Knowledge of aerosol chemical composition is key to understanding a number of properties of ambient aerosol particles including sources, size/number distribution, chemical evolution, optical properties and human health effects. Although filter based techniques have been widely used to determine aerosol chemical constituents, they generally cannot provide sufficiently fast time resolution needed to investigate sources and chemical evolution that effect aerosol chemical, size and number changes. In order to gain an ability to describe and predict the life cycles of ambient aerosols as a basis for ambient air quality control, fast and sensitive determination of the aerosol chemical composition must be made available. To help to achieve this goal, we deployed a newly developed technique, referred to as PILS (particle-into-liquid-sampler), on the DOE G1 aircraft during the 2000 Texas Air Quality Study (TexAQS 2000) to characterize the major ionic species of aerosol particles with aerodynamic size smaller than 2.5 {micro}m (PM 2.5). The results obtained are examined in the context of other simultaneously collected data for insights into the measurement capability of the PILS system.

Oral History Interview with Robert Eustace, January 13, 2001
The National Museum of the Pacific War presents an oral interview with Robert Eustace. Eustace joined the Navy in 1943 and received basic training at Camp Farragut. He received further training at photography school in Pensacola. Upon completion, he was assigned to the USS Suwannee (ACV-27) as a photographer’s mate. Eustace flew in the backseat of a Douglas SBD Dauntless divebomber throughout the war in the Pacific. On 20 October 1944 the Suwannee was attacked by Japanese planes. Eustace contends that the antiaircraft fire did more damage to their sister ship than to the planes. On the 25th the Suwanee was hit by multiple kamikaze planes. Eustace photographed the attack and then tended to the wounded. He filled in as a helmsman and got the ship back to dry dock. He returned to the war and recalls pushing damaged planes into the water at Ishigaki. He then walked through Nagasaki after it was leveled by the atomic bomb and joined the occupation forces in Yokosuka. Eustace returned home and was discharged in May 1946.
